God of War 4 development is further along than you think, director says he played the game start to finish

The God of War 4 (opens in new tab) reveal at E3 2016 (opens in new tab) was one of PlayStation’s biggest surprises. It’s been six months since then, and we’ve still only the single gameplay trailer (opens in new tab) to give us an idea of what the game is like. But don’t panic about development stalling – in fact, the game’s director said today that he just finished the first full playthrough.

For comparison, Final Fantasy 15 (opens in new tab) developer Kitade Satoshi announced that the massive JRPG was playable start to finish in December 2015 (opens in new tab), and the completed product was released not quite a year later. That’s good news – even if God of War goes full open world with quests and loot, I wouldn’t expect it to take longer than FF15 to come to market.
